1 Peter 2:1-25
"And this is the word that was preached
to you. Therefore rid yourselves of all malice
and all deceit, hypocrisy, envy and slander
of every kind. Like newborn babies,
crave pure spiritual milk, so that by it
you may grow up in your salvation,
now that you have tasted that the Lord is good."

The Living Stone and a Chosen People
"As you come to him, the living stone --
rejected by men but chosen by God and
precious to him -- you also, like living stones,
are being built into a spiritual house to be
a holy priesthood, offering spiritual sacrifices
acceptable to God through Jesus Christ. For
in scripture it says:
'See, I lay a stone in Zion,
a chosen and precious cornerstone,
and the one who trusts in him
will never be put to shame.'
Now to you who believe, this stone is
precious. But to those who do not believe,
The stone the builders rejected
has become the capstone,
and,
A stone that causes men to stumble
and a rock that makes them fall.
They stumble because they disobey the
message -- which is also what they were
destined for.
But you are a chosen people, a royal
priesthood, a holy nation, a people
belonging to God, that you may declare
the praises of him who called you out of
darkness and into his wonderful light.
Once you had not received mercy, but
now you have received mercy.
Dear friends, I urge you, as aliens and
strangers in the world, to abstain from
sinful desires, which war against your soul.
Live such good lives among the pagans
that, though they accuse you of doing wrong,
they may see your good deeds and glorify God
on the day he visits us."

Submission to Rulers and Masters
"Submit yourselves for the Lord's sake
to every authority, instituted among men:
whether to the king, as the supreme authority,
or to governors, who are sent by him to
punish those who do wrong and to commend
those who do right. For it is God's will that
by doing good you should silence the ignorant
talk of foolish men. Live as free men,
but do not use your freedom as a cover-up for
evil; live as servants of God.
Show proper respect to everyone:
Love the brotherhood of believers, fear God,
honor the king.
Slaves, submit yourselves to your
masters with all respect, not only to those
who are good and considerate, but also to those
who are harsh. For it is commendable if a man
bears up under the pain of unjust suffering
because he is conscious of God.
But how is it to your credit if you receive a
beating for doing wrong and endure it?
But if you suffer for doing good and you
endure it, this is commendable before God.
To this you were called, because Christ
suffered for you, leaving you an example,
that you should follow in his steps.
He committed no sin,
and no deceit was found in his mouth.
When they hurled their insults at him,
he did not retaliate; when he suffered he
made no threats. Instead he entrusted
himself to him who judges justly.
He himself bore our sins in his body on
the tree, so that we might die to sins
and live for righteousness; by his wounds
you have been healed. For you were like
sheep going astray, but now you have
returned to the Shepherd and Overseer
of your souls."

Hebrews 9:11-15 The Blood of Christ
"When Christ came as a high priest
of the good things that are already here,
he went through the greater and more
perfect tabernacle that is not man-made,
that is to say, not a part of this creation.
He did not enter by means of the blood
of goats and calves; but he entered the
Most Holy Place once for all by his own blood,
having obtained eternal redemption.
The blood of goats and bulls and the ashes
of a heifer sprinkled on those who are
ceremonially unclean sanctify them so
that they are outwardly clean.
How much more, then, will the blood
of Christ, who through the eternal Spirit
offered himself unblemished to God,
cleanse our consciences from acts
that lead to death, so that we may
serve the living God!
For this reason Christ is the mediator
of a new covenant, but those who are called
may receive the promised eternal
inheritance -- now that he has died as a ransom
to set them free from the sins committed
under the first covenant."
